#1565c5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1565c5 is composed of 8.2% red, 39.6%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.3% cyan, 48.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 212.7 degrees, a saturation of 80.7% and a lightness of 42.7%. #1565c5 color hex could be obtained by blending #2acaff with #00008b.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

Shades and Tints of #1565c5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000102 is the darkest color, while #eff6f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1565c5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696d71 is the less saturated color, while #0463d6 is the most saturated one.
